Sun Healthcare Group, Inc. Teams With New Orleans Area Habitat for
(CSRwire) IRVINE, CA -- (MARKET WIRE) -- 04/29/08 -- Sun Healthcare Group,Inc.
(NASDAQ: SUNH) has partnered with the New Orleans Area Habitat for
Humanity to assist with the construction of several homes designated for
low-income families, many of whom were displaced as a result of Hurricane
Katrina.
More than 90 company leaders from Sun's four subsidiary operations,
including nursing home administrators, rehabilitation staff, hospice teams
and staffing agency employees plan to dedicate Tuesday, May 6, to a
community service project. Sun's leadership has reserved one day of the
company's annual education conference to hammer, saw, staple and paint,
among other responsibilities, in an effort to contribute to Habitat's
cause. Sun has also agreed to donate $10,000 to benefit the New Orleans
Area Habitat for Humanity. "We appreciate all the support generated by our
volunteers along with the wonderfully generous monetary donation made by
Sun Healthcare Group," stated Jim Pate, executive director of the New
Orleans Area Habitat for Humanity. "This type of generosity is key to our
mission."
Sun's CEO and Chairman Rick Matros said, "All year, more than 30,000 of
our employees are concerned with the daily duties involved in providing
quality health care services for our clients, patients and elderly
residents. I am personally delighted that Sun's leadership team will be on
hand to demonstrate our company's mission and conference theme, Caring is
the Key in Life. To donate time for Habitat for Humanity's cause, even for
one day, will enrich our purpose in New Orleans."
About Sun Healthcare Group, Inc.
Sun Healthcare Group, Inc., with executive offices in Irvine, California,
owns SunBridge Healthcare Corporation and other affiliated companies that
operate long-term and postacute care centers in many states. In addition,
the Sun Healthcare Group family of companies provides therapy through
SunDance Rehabilitation Corporation, hospice services through SolAmor
Hospice and medical staffing through CareerStaff Unlimited, Inc.
About New Orleans Area Habitat for Humanity
New Orleans Area Habitat for Humanity (NOAHH), an independent affiliate of
Habitat for Humanity International, is a 501(c) 3 non-profit organization.
NOAHH builds new houses in partnership with sponsors, volunteers,
communities and homeowner families to eliminate poverty housing in the New
Orleans area while serving as a catalyst to make decent shelter a matter of
conscience and action. Since its inception in 1983 NOAHH has built more
than 200 new homes for low-income families in need of adequate shelter.
